** The Subaru repair market in the Conway, PA area is characterized by high-quality, specialized independent shops that fill a niche for owners seeking expertise beyond a general mechanic, often at a more competitive price than the nearest dealerships. Due to Conway's small size, residents are accustomed to traveling short distances (5-15 miles) to neighboring communities like Freedom, Monaca, and Cranberry Township for top-tier service. **Competition & Quality:** The market is not saturated with Subaru specialists, but the few that exist are exceptionally competent and have built strong, loyal customer bases through word-of-mouth and stellar online reviews. The quality of service is generally very high, with shops like Six Star Subaru Service developing a regional reputation.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is tiered. Independent specialists (like Six Star and C&C) typically charge $100-$130/hour for labor, offering significant savings over the dealership-affiliated service center (#1 Cochran), which aligns more with dealership rates of $140-$165/hour. However, for procedures requiring proprietary Subaru equipment (like EyeSight calibration), the dealership-affiliated option is often the only viable choice, justifying its premium rate. Complex jobs like head gasket replacements on non-turbo models generally range from $2,200-$3,000, while turbo model engine work is significantly higher.

Due to Conway's seasonal climate and proximity to hilly terrain, common issues include CV joint and axle wear from potholes and winter road conditions, as well as head gasket concerns on older Subaru models (like the 2.5L engines in pre-2012 Foresters and Outbacks). Local shops also frequently service all-wheel-drive systems and address rust prevention due to winter road salt.
Look for an independent shop with Subaru-specific training (like Subaru STAR certification) or decades of experience with the brand. Check reviews for Conway-area shops that mention consistent Subaru service, and ask if they use genuine Subaru parts or high-quality equivalents, as this is crucial for the complex AWD system.
Seek immediate service if you notice the check engine light flashing, signs of overheating (especially critical for the boxer engine), or any unusual noises/vibrations from the drivetrain, as these could indicate serious issues. Given local driving on routes like I-79 and PA-65, prompt attention to steering or braking concerns is also vital for safety.
Subaru repairs can be moderately higher due to the specialized boxer engine and symmetrical AWD system, which require specific expertise. However, using a trusted local independent specialist in Conway is typically more cost-effective than the dealership, especially for common maintenance and repairs.
Conway's winters demand more frequent attention to brakes, battery health, and tire condition (consider dedicated winter tires). It's also wise to have undercarriage washes to combat road salt corrosion and to have suspension components inspected more often due to local road conditions.
